Royal Bafokeng Platinum Balance Sheet Health
Financial Health criteria checks 6/6
Royal Bafokeng Platinum has a total shareholder equity of ZAR22.8B and total debt of ZAR1.5B,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 6.5%. Its total assets and total liabilities are ZAR34.3B and ZAR11.5B respectively. Royal Bafokeng Platinum's EBIT is ZAR633.8M making its interest coverage ratio -4.1. It has cash and short-term investments of ZAR4.5B.

Financial Position Analysis
Short Term Liabilities: 7BF's short term assets (ZAR10.3B) exceed its short term liabilities (ZAR2.1B).
Long Term Liabilities: 7BF's short term assets (ZAR10.3B) exceed its long term liabilities (ZAR9.4B).
Debt to Equity History and Analysis
Debt Level: 7BF has more cash than its total debt.
Reducing Debt: 7BF's debt to equity ratio has reduced from 17.7% to 6.5% over the past 5 years.
Debt Coverage: 7BF's debt is well covered by operating cash flow (259.7%).
Interest Coverage: 7BF earns more interest than it pays, so coverage of interest payments is not a concern.
